> I looked around a bit and started wondering why there's such a
> multiplicity of pages answering questions about Fedora. The purpose of
> the release notes is to answer release-specific questions, for instance,
> while the installation guide should answer question specific to
> installation.
>
> http://fedoraproject.org/wiki/FAQ -- makes a lot of sense, general
> information about the project and the distribution.
>
+1
> http://fedoraproject.org/Fedora7/FAQ -- Reproduces information from the
> regular FAQ, the release notes, the installation guide, and other
> sources, and is clearly a maintenance drag
>
Agree the release notes should cover general questions, installation
guide obviously installation and regular FAQ distribution questions.
> http://fedoraproject.org/Fedora/FAQ/Glossary -- Should either be
> subsumed into the Jargon Buster at
> http://docs.fedoraproject.org/jargon-buster/ or vice versa
>
> The more documents created for the same purposes, the more maintenance
> costs we create. Maybe we can have a few people looking for easy wiki
> work start some discussions here (by replying to this message, perhaps?)
> on how to streamline our wiki docs in a way that eases maintenance and
> delivers the right information in the right channels. If that includes
> bugs filed against any formal docs, so much the better!
